3DMark Fire Strike Graphics

Fire Strike is a DirectX 11 benchmark for gaming PCs. It features two separate tests displaying a fight between a humanoid and a fiery creature made of lava. Using 1920x1080 resolution, Fire Strike shows off some realistic graphics and is quite taxing on hardware.

This is how Arc A550M and Arc 7-Cores iGPU compete in popular games:

  • Arc A550M is 32% faster in 1080p

Here's the range of performance differences observed across popular games:

  • in Grand Theft Auto V, with 1080p resolution and the High Preset, the Arc A550M is 270% faster.
  • in Counter-Strike 2, with 1080p resolution and the Low Preset, the Arc 7-Cores iGPU is 100% faster.

All in all, in popular games:

  • Arc A550M is ahead in 53 tests (95%)
  • Arc 7-Cores iGPU is ahead in 2 tests (4%)
  • there's a draw in 1 test (2%)

Pros & cons summary


Performance score 24.62 17.21
Chip lithography 6 nm 5 nm

Arc A550M has a 43.1% higher aggregate performance score.

Arc 7-Cores iGPU, on the other hand, has a 20% more advanced lithography process.

The Arc A550M is our recommended choice as it beats the Arc 7-Cores iGPU in performance tests.
